Thanks for playing, here's the note: Pulled the cork and poured. At first overwhelming aroma of dial soap, which quickly opened to sarsaparilla, the dry Jaegermeister-like herbs, tart candied cherries, a little Jasmine floating above it all. The wine shop clerk described it as lightly-extracted and Willamette style, but this was not even close to the case. Medium extract for a Cali Pinot and high for Oregon. Doesn't have the earthy aspect of Willamette wine. Opened over a couple hours to purer fruit and added soft cinnamon candy to the mix. Short finish throughout its evolution and can be faulted as a little hot for a wine w/o the stuffing to support it. Nothing wrong with it but nothing special either, and though might integrate w/ a few years in the cellar won't gain a lot beyond that. Won't rebuy but don't regret giving it a swirl.
